Quick heads-up on Pinwheel UI versioning: we cut a minor release every sprint, and anything touching component props needs a changeset file in the PR. No changeset, no merge — the bot will nag you. Majors are rare and go through the design council first. The full policy, with examples of what counts as breaking, lives on the internal page below.

wiki page, bahip-yahip: https://grafana.qirvanlabs.corp/browse/display/projects/cc3a1b9dbfc9

Finance Review Summary — Calderwick Software

Sales leads, quick note on the Brightmoor licensing spat. Their claim that our Fenwick module pricing breaches the old distributor agreement hasn't held up well; outside counsel is confident. Costs this quarter were manageable, and no customer accounts are directly affected. Treat any client questions as routine and route specifics to legal. There's one sensitive item you should see before your pipeline calls.

board note of yahog-haduf: Only 5 of the 120 pilot accounts renewed Quenwyn, so a churn review is set for October 1.

## FAQ: Why is template rendering slow after a deploy?

Quillcast caches compiled templates per worker; the first request after a deploy pays full compile cost, which can spike p99 latency for several minutes. If degradation persists beyond fifteen minutes, check the cache-hit metric on the Quillcast dashboard and confirm the warmup job ran. If it did not, trigger it manually and notify the rendering team.

escalation mailbox, kaweg-kahif: druwyn.sordor@nelvroworks.corp

**FAQ: How do I access the wellness room?**

The wellness room at Lindqvist Tower (Room 3.02) must be booked through the Roomly panel outside the door; walk-ins are not permitted. Bookings run in 30-minute blocks. Facilities desk staff may unlock the room for maintenance outside booked slots. The door uses a keypad. Enter the code shown below to open it.

staff pass of tajog-bahap = bdg-GTUUI-82661